### Deploy status bot

The Ferrowheel deploy bot posts rollout progress to the release channel every two minutes during an active deployment. If it goes silent, first check that the Conveyor pipeline is still running; a stalled pipeline stops the bot's polling loop without raising an alert. Restarting the bot pod is safe at any time and will not affect the deploy itself. Commands, health checks, and escalation steps for the bot are documented on this internal page:

dashboard of bagep-taguf = https://vault.nelvrodata.internal/ticket

## Env Vars: SQL Linting

Quick rundown for the security review. Our SQL files get linted by Querygate before any migration lands in the Fennmark pipeline. SQLLINT_STRICT=true blocks dynamic string concatenation, and SQLLINT_RULESET points at the hardened profile we keep in the Ostrel repo. Nothing here is scary — it's all static analysis, no data access. The one sensitive bit is that the linter fetches its ruleset over an authenticated channel, and the token for that lives on the next line.

secret setting of kagup-haweg: RELAY_SECRET20=79282600b75847005433

## Image Cache: Limits and Quotas

Welcome aboard. The Fernhollow thumbnail service had a long-standing leak: evicted entries kept decoded bitmaps alive through a listener reference, so the cache grew well past its nominal ceiling under sustained load. The fix adds hard quotas enforced at insertion time, plus a periodic sweep. Before touching cache code, please understand these limits, since exceeding them triggers aggressive eviction and visible latency. The enforced tuning constants are specified below.

tuning constants:
THRESHOLDS = {
    "kelix": 280,
    "druvan": 756,
    "oliael": 399,
}

Welcome to the Glimmerpane team at Sablecrest Labs. As release manager you'll own deploys for our tile-rendering cache layer, which sits between the renderer fleet and the Pondwright CDN. Releases go out Tuesdays; cache warmers must finish before traffic shifts, or cold tiles spike latency in the Marrowfield region. Config lives in the cachectl repo. To unlock the deploy credentials store on your first release, use the recovery passphrase below.

strongbox words: oliael-gilax-lamael